Transaction 866d84a56eab61b47a761a14b4c6d1a8b8ea0c7a81809cde3fde9bdf3d2271ac
2 Input
2 Outputs
- 866d84a56eab61b47a761a14b4c6d1a8b8ea0c7a81809cde3fde9bdf3d2271ac:0
- 866d84a56eab61b47a761a14b4c6d1a8b8ea0c7a81809cde3fde9bdf3d2271ac:1
value 2900000
address 1HTho2qyXPLs1QBSHC4yWY1TQfgDCvV7U3
value 32959
address 14iK5NR2B3g5PfQ8EyTMJprrrLGnZA9XCc